J„ regard to excursions from the North Island, it had I ° , necessary to negotiate with the Uno Company ,„ order to obtain a •• bed rock faro from them, Bnd , 0 M ,„ make workable arrangements as beween the Company and the. ltailwav Department to enable the tralllc lo be expeditiously Jiandle.l. The Union Company had met him very fairly in the matter, and arrangements had been made for a special excursion fare be. Iween Wellington and Lyllclton of i'l for lirsl-cl.-is,- return, and 12s Od for •second class return, which means return passages for ordinary single rates. The railway fares have been minced to about J of a penny per mile, and the first class fare to slightly over one half-peuny per mile for the actual distance oyer which the passenger u carried.
